FUNDING AVAILABLE - the Parish Council has limited funds available that it may be able to offer in the form of grants for village organisations. Ashfield-cum-Thorpe Parish Council has introduced a new Funding Application form for groups or organisations who are looking for a grant from the Council. We believe that having a short standard form will benefit everyone; applicants should find it easier to understand what information the Council needs to make decisions, and to supply that information. It should also be easier for councillors to compare different applications, and we hope it will make the whole process more transparent.
